首页 文章 精选 留言 我的

精选列表

搜索[系统],共10000篇文章
优秀的个人博客,低调大师

系统诊断小技巧(11):如何解决“问题复现了,但是捕捉数据进程因为CPU打满没有运行”?

引子 曾经搞过一个尴尬的案例。排查过一个CPU打满的问题。因为问题是在凌晨出现,而且非常随机。所以我们就准备了一个脚本,用来捕获占用CPU高的线程。但尴尬的是,问题复现了,我们的脚本偏偏在问题复现时,没有记录。推断是因为CPU打满,脚本没有机会执行导致的。 那么,CPU打满导致捕捉数据的进程没有运行的问题,能够解决吗?我们尝试回答这个问题。 亦步亦趋:了解Linux内核线程watchdog是怎么保证及时运行的 watchdog内核线程是检测Linux内核softlock机制的一部分,必须及时运行,除非是内核死锁了。如果我们把目光聚焦在用户空间,那么watchdog内核线程的运行设定是个合适的模仿对象。 理解watchdog的运行特点,需要稍微了解下Linux的调度策略和chrt(1)工具。 Linux支持多个调度策略,在“实时”的调度策略上又

优秀的个人博客,低调大师

《数据虚拟化:商务智能系统的数据架构与管理》一 2.6 标准化模式、星形模式和雪花模式

2.6 标准化模式、星形模式和雪花模式 每种数据存储都有一种模式,所有列、主键和外键形成了这样一个模式。例如,网络内容管理的数据库包括像CUSTOMER、CUSTOMER_ORDER和DVD_RELEASE这样表的定义。某些特定的模式流行起来以至于它们被命名。我们在整本书中都提到的最有名的4个模式是:标准化模式非标准化模式星形模式雪花模式本节可以看作一个模式形式的进阶课程,更详细的描述见文献[27]和文献[25]。此外,对于模式形式,并没有一个完全的清单。例如,其他模式形式如电子资料室(见文献[28])是值得一说的,但是我们把它们写在了更专业化的书中。 2.6.1 标准化模式 标准化模式是4个模式中最古老的。第一篇关于标准化模式的文章写于20世纪70年代(例如,见文献[29]和文献[30])。标准状态下,每个商务实例中只存储一次,或者换

资源下载

更多资源
Mario

Mario

马里奥是站在游戏界顶峰的超人气多面角色。马里奥靠吃蘑菇成长,特征是大鼻子、头戴帽子、身穿背带裤,还留着胡子。与他的双胞胎兄弟路易基一起,长年担任任天堂的招牌角色。

腾讯云软件源

腾讯云软件源

为解决软件依赖安装时官方源访问速度慢的问题,腾讯云为一些软件搭建了缓存服务。您可以通过使用腾讯云软件源站来提升依赖包的安装速度。为了方便用户自由搭建服务架构,目前腾讯云软件源站支持公网访问和内网访问。

Rocky Linux

Rocky Linux

Rocky Linux(中文名:洛基)是由Gregory Kurtzer于2020年12月发起的企业级Linux发行版,作为CentOS稳定版停止维护后与RHEL(Red Hat Enterprise Linux)完全兼容的开源替代方案,由社区拥有并管理,支持x86_64、aarch64等架构。其通过重新编译RHEL源代码提供长期稳定性,采用模块化包装和SELinux安全架构,默认包含GNOME桌面环境及XFS文件系统,支持十年生命周期更新。

Sublime Text

Sublime Text

Sublime Text具有漂亮的用户界面和强大的功能,例如代码缩略图,Python的插件,代码段等。还可自定义键绑定,菜单和工具栏。Sublime Text 的主要功能包括:拼写检查,书签,完整的 Python API , Goto 功能,即时项目切换,多选择,多窗口等等。Sublime Text 是一个跨平台的编辑器,同时支持Windows、Linux、Mac OS X等操作系统。

用户登录
用户注册